Arizona Democrat Adelita Grijalva Wins Special Primary to Succeed Late Father

News summary

Adelita Grijalva, former Pima County supervisor and daughter of the late Rep. Raúl Grijalva, is projected to win the Democratic nomination for Arizona’s 7th Congressional District, aiming to succeed her father who passed away in March. Grijalva defeated four challengers, including Gen Z influencer Deja Foxx and former state Rep. Daniel Hernandez, in a race that highlighted generational tensions within the Democratic Party. Despite Foxx’s late surge and viral support, Grijalva secured endorsements from a broad spectrum of Democrats, including Senators Mark Kelly, Ruben Gallego, Bernie Sanders, and Rep.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ez. The district, which covers much of southern Arizona and includes Tucson, is heavily Democratic, making Grijalva a strong favorite to win the special election in September against the Republican nominee. Grijalva emphasized her experience and community work, notably creating a $10 million annual fund for free preschool in Pima County. This primary outcome reflects a preference among voters in the district for continuity and experience over more progressive, youthful challengers.
